As an Alternative Feeds Trader, you’ll be responsible for the day-to-day trading of alternative feeds, helping to meet budgeted volumes and margins. You’ll work closely with our Senior Traders, Field Sales team, and suppliers to manage trading positions, identify new opportunities, and support the growth of our alternative feeds portfolio. This is a varied role that combines market insight, commercial awareness, and relationship-building.
Key responsibilities include:
- Communicating with customers, prospects, and the sales team in a friendly and efficient manner
- Managing trading positions and raw material books to minimise risk
- Staying informed of commodity markets, pricing trends, and competitor activity
- Liaising with suppliers to ensure value for money and accurate market positioning
- Maintaining accurate records and using internal systems effectively
- Supporting promotional events, supplier meetings, and newsletter contributions
- Collaborating with the wider Feed Solutions team to identify opportunities and drive performance
